What Are Aerospace Testing Companies?
Aerospace testing is described as the evaluation of aircrafts and certifying whether they are safe for flying and comply with the required aircraft standards. An Aerospace testing firm offers this kind of service to aircraft or airbus manufacturers.Services Offered By Aerospace Testing Companies
Most of the approaches used in aerospace testing are described as non-destructive and involve a thorough inspection of an aircraft’s inside as well as the outside. Some of the popular approaches used by Aerospace Testing Firms to determine whether an aircraft or air craft components are fit for use include:
1) Ultrasonic Testing and Immersion
This is a technique in aerospace testing that helps discover flaws on the inside and outside of alloys or composite materials. This method uses sophisticated equipment that can detect flaws that are as tiny as .002 inches on the alloy surface.
2) Fluorescent Penetrant Test
This test is ideally used on ferrous or non-ferrous alloys to bring out flaws hidden on the surface. The testing technique uses special fluorescent dyes which are applied on the surface of the alloy; the alloy is then placed under black ultra-violet light. Materials tested by this method include aircraft castings, extrusions, welds, brazes or castings.
3) Eddy Current Test
Aerospace testing companies also make use of eddy current to locate flaws that may be present on the jet engine blade or on the shrouds of Boeing engines. In addition to the engine blades, the eddy currents can be used to test other rotor components of the aircraft like the seals, discs, hubs and the shafts.
4) Magnetic Particle Examination
The magnetic particle inspection test is a little more likes the fluorescent penetrant test. It is ideal for testing ferrous metal alloys as well; the only difference is the fact that it can discover both surface and sub-surface defects on the alloy. The technique uses electromagnets which create a north and south pole on the alloy being tested. Fine iron particles, with fluorescent properties are then introduced on the alloy surface and the entire set up is illuminated in black ultra-violet light. This will reveal flaws on the alloy which will appear as finely defined regions.
5) Gantry System
The Gantry System is a sophisticated piece of equipment in aerospace testing that is used to test composite materials used in aircraft construction. The set up uses both immersion and squirter through transmissions techniques to test the sophisticated components of an aircraft.
Other Aerospace Testing Services
Besides testing of aircraft bodies and its components, aerospace testing companies also help in research and development of new aircrafts with unique and modern specifications. They also offer alkaline and cleaning services for alloys and aircraft components after conducting thorough testing.
In future, aerospace testing is expected to advance and use more sophisticated approaches in testing aircraft components. Some of the new testing methods expected include phased array tests, testing using infrared and thermal capabilities, and safer X-ray technology to vet the standards of aircrafts constructed. The fluorescent dies used in the Penetrant test will also be more advanced.
